Performance & Testing
- Approved by the Government of the City of New York under the Bureau of Standard and Appeals
- Test Certificates: Holds a California Registered Flame Resistant Certificate
- BS 5852, Part I (1979): NITRA NLC 1025 and 1026. Methods of test for the ignitability by smokers' materials of upholstered composites for seating. Two tests are performed to assess ignitability: the smouldering cigarette test and the match flame equivalent test. Achieved non-ignition results for both
- ASTM-E-84: Treated fabric passes this complex test
- NFPA-701: Treated fabric meets these stringent fire code requirements. (Note: 100% Nylon treated passes ASTM-E84 but not NFPA-701)
- All above tests are class A.
- IS 12722: Textile floor coverings - determination of flame resistance by Tablet test

Flame retardants for textiles are chemical treatments designed to reduce the flammability of fabrics, preventing ignition and slowing the spread of fire. These treatments enhance safety by making materials self-extinguish and minimizing fire damage. They are widely used in various applications, including upholstery, curtains, and carpets etc. Our formulations ensure that these treatments are safe for both the environment and human health.
